Company Description
Volunteers in Medicine Chattanooga, Inc. is a full-service medical clinic that provides primary and preventative health care to financially eligible individuals of Hamilton and surrounding counties in Tennessee and N Georgia; at no cost to patients. The clinic opened its doors in 2005 to serve uninsured patients who have no access to public or private health insurance.
Role Description
This is a part-time on-site leadership role for a Clinic Manager at Volunteers in Medicine, Chattanooga. The role involves tasks such as overseeing the clinic daily operations including staff management, patient flow, compliance with regulations, and ensuring quality patient care, all while maintaining a smooth-running clinical environment; requiring strong leadership, organizational, and communication skills. Key duties include managing patient schedules, and overseeing medical records.
